Due to increasing requirement for light weight armour solutions the use of ceramic materials in armour applications has enormously increased. However, the multi hit performance of ceramic materials is still a problem due to their inherent brittleness. This problem is generally addressed by changing the design aspect like using ceramic segments instead of tiles. Even though ceramic segments are in use for armour applications for a long time the ballistic performance of these cylindrical segments have not been measured using simple ballistic testing technique like the Depth of Penetration (DOP) test similar to that of tiles. In this study the DOP test method is utilized for ballistic evaluation of cylindrical alumina segments. The post ballistic damage area was found to be lesser in case of cylindrical alumina segments than alumina tiles, but the ballistic performance of cylindrical segments was found to be inferior to that of tiles.
